With her hills all dressed in green
The robin treats us to his song
As spring arrives on the scene
The sky again is spread with blue
Smiling sunbeams greet each hour
White clouds drift by,oh so serene
As spring unfolds like a flower
Awake with life the woods and fields
Spill over with creatures brand new
The world once more a busy place
As spring's fullness burst into view
I join the awakening of the earth
The song of it sings to my soul
Worldly cares seems so far away
As Spring in my heart takes control
